Physical Specifications:
Dimensions: 23.5" H x 20.5" D x 20.5" W
Weight: 35 lbs
Description of mechanism for temperature control: Solid State, zero crossing, duty cycle control.
Operating temperatures: Ambient, 27° C (80° F), 32° C (90° F), 38° C (100° F) and 43° C (110° F).
Time system takes to warm to 38° C (100° F): Three to four minutes.
Leakage current: Less than 100µa. Typical 50µa.
Blower motor: Low noise Squirrel cage/3200 RPM free flow/135 CFM free flow
Hose Information:
Hose description: Standard hose length 2.75" diameter x 60" long.
Air delivery system: Hose connected to warming cover. Lower surface of cover has Trocar cuts.
Electronic Information:
Heating element: 700 watt sealed, low leakage, tube and fin type.
Thermostat: Solid state electronic.
Electrical requirements: Input voltage = 120 VAC/60hz at 7 amps or 230 VAC/50hz at 4 amps.
Outline of Self Diagnostics Feature:
A built-in self-test and diagnostic feature allows the operator to test the over temperature safety feature by simply pressing a button located on the bottom of the unit. Pressing this button will place the unit in the "TEST MODE" which will disconnect the heater control circuitry and drive the output temperature into the over temperature range. Once output temperature reaches the "Red" area on the bar graph temperature indicator, both "Audible" and "Visual" temperature alarms will be activated. The system will them automatically disconnect power to the heater element, the temperature will return to the selected safe area, and the alarms will shut off.
